2015-10-13 96 views
2

我在将应用程序上传到应用商店时收到以下问题,最近更新为Xcode 7.0。在更新到Xcode 7.0后第一次Uplaoding。这是我从iTunes上得到的邮件。iTunes将应用程序提交到应用程序商店时发生测试飞行

尊敬的开发商, 我们发现您近期交货的一个或多个问题的 “*********”。要处理您的投递,必须更正以下问题 :

无效的包 - 嵌套的包没有在CFBundleSupportedPlatforms Info.plist键中列出的正确平台 。

一旦这些问题得到纠正,您可以重新传送 更正后的二进制文件。

问候,

的App Store的团队

试图以删除的info.plist的CFBundleSupportedPlatforms关键,但同样的问题,提高again.Help我来解决这个问题。

回答

0

在上传到商店之前,您是否在存档上运行验证?它报告同样的问题吗?如果是这样,错误中可能会有其他信息。

您的应用中包含哪些软件包?你有手表应用程序和手表扩展吗?

+0

No Watch app/Extension。 –

0

在信息列表中添加必需的设备capabilities->的ARMv7

+0

会试着让你知道。谢谢 –

1

我解决了问题,如果任何人都面临着同样的同样的问题,请按照下面的步骤可能是有用的人,

  1. 删除CFBundleSupportedPlatforms以及来自info.plist(ITMS-90535问题)的其他相关CFBundle密钥。
  2. info.plist中的可执行文件密钥不能留空,并且应该为$(EXECUTABLE_NAME)。

非常感谢。

相关问题